What Is a Horoscope Hippie

A horoscope hippie is someone who blends astrological awareness with countercultural values, emphasizing peace, creativity, and personal growth. This archetype often seeks alignment between cosmic patterns and everyday choices, favoring intuition, communal connection, and eco-conscious living. This guide explains the background, values, and lifestyle patterns associated with the horoscope hippie, how to interpret relevant chart themes, and practical ways to work with this energy over time.

The Role of Sun, Moon, and Rising

The Sun sign represents core identity and purpose, the Moon reflects emotional style and needs, and the Rising shape influences how others perceive you. A horoscope hippie combination can emerge when placements encourage empathy, idealism, and comfort with ambiguity. These factors interact with personal experiences, so they describe potentials and orientations rather than fixed outcomes.

  • Sun sign: core motivations and life direction
  • Moon sign: emotional reactions and inner needs
  • Rising sign: outward demeanor and first impressions

Interpreting a Birth Chart for Hippie Energy

To read a birth chart with a horoscope hippie lens, start by identifying themes of creativity, community, and inner peace. Look for planets in artistic or people-focused signs, aspects that minimize harsh conflict, and house positions that emphasize home life, relationships, or service to others. Use these indicators as a framework for reflection, not as strict rules.

Practical Steps to Explore Your Chart

  1. Find your Sun, Moon, and Rising signs using a birth chart calculator.
  2. Note the signs and houses of Venus, Jupiter, and Neptune for values and ideals.
  3. Observe aspects that connect these points with supportive or easy-flowing patterns.
  4. Reflect on how these themes show up in your daily routines, relationships, and creative projects.
